Safety and Structural Integrity: Where DIY Gets Dangerous
This is where things get serious. A deck isn’t just about aesthetics, it’s a structural addition to your home that needs to safely support the weight of people, furniture, and outdoor elements year after year.
Common DIY mistakes include improper footings, inadequate fasteners, incorrect joist spacing, and poor ledger board attachment. These aren’t just cosmetic issues. They’re safety hazards that can lead to deck collapse, water damage to your home’s foundation, or injuries to your family and guests.
Elevated decks are particularly risky. If your design involves anything above ground level, you’re deal-ing with complex load calculations, proper railing heights, and structural engineering that goes way beyond basic carpentry skills.

The Permit Puzzle: Navigating Delmar’s Requirements
Here’s something that catches DIY deck builders off guard: permits.
Most decks require building permits, and the permitting process isn’t exactly intuitive. You need to submit plans, meet local building codes, pass inspections, and document everything properly. Miss a step, and you could face fines, forced demolition, or complications when you try to sell your home.

When DIY Might Actually Make Sense
Look, we’re not saying DIY is never the right call. If you’ve got genuine construction experience, al-ready own the necessary tools, and you’re planning a very simple ground-level deck that doesn’t re-quire complex permits, you might save some money going the DIY route.
But be honest with yourself about your skill level and available time. Watching home improvement shows doesn’t equal construction experience. One successful bookshelf project doesn’t prepare you for structural carpentry.
